Pottsville Republican- Friday, February 24, 1984
Kimmel Rites
Services for Wilmer “Deacon” Kimmel, 62, of Main Street, Lavelle, who died Thursday morning at Pottsville Hospital, will be held at 11 am Monday from the Richard W. Fritz Funeral Home, Ashland. The Rev Rachel Ragieg of Bethel Pentecostal Church, Catawissa, will officiate at the service.
Interment will be in Kimmel’s Cemetery, Barry Township.
Mr. Kimmel was born March 26, 1921, in Good Spring. He was son of the late Rufus and Pearl (Gaskin) Kimmel, and was employed as a miner for the Hegins Mining Co until his retirement in 1966.
Mr. Kimmel was a member of Living Word Tabernacle Church, Hegins, where he served as deacon. He was a member of Tri-Valley Citizens Band Association.
He was preceded in death by his stepmother, Laura Savidge, and two stepbrothers, Daniel and Monroe.
Surviving are his wife, the former Blanche Deeter; two sons, Lamar, of Pitman and Kenneth, at home; three daughters, Carolyn, wife of Bruce Keefer, of Donaldson, Donna Lee, wife of Robert Taylor, of Lavelle, and Karen, of Gordon; a sister, Carol, wife of John Daley, of Philadelphia; two half-brothers: William Richter, of New Jersey, and Harlan Richter, of Port Carbon; step-sister, Marie, wife of Michael Banack, of Philadelphia; five step-brothers, John, of Lavelle; Melvin, of Tower City; Palmer, of Ashland, Guy, of Ashland; and Chester, of New Jersey.
